Output d5b79b7c76cdd31332ef86ae3bf3754e8f8ff09d974526b282ba3cfb01c826d7:17

value
239188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 842ff5f14547269c64353417d4913e329959222a OP_EQUAL
address
3DjxaEXoa2uZMNVNmshZXijwohJRJBbde4
transaction
d5b79b7c76cdd31332ef86ae3bf3754e8f8ff09d974526b282ba3cfb01c826d7
confirmations
141237
spent
true